Q: Is 7,811,973 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 7,811,973 is not a prime number.

Why is 7,811,973 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 7811973 can be evenly divided by 1 3 9 13 23 39 69 117 207 299 897 2,691 2,903 8,709 26,127 37,739 66,769 113,217 200,307 339,651 600,921 867,997 2,603,991 and 7,811,973, with no remainder.

Since 7,811,973 cannot be divided by just 1 and 7,811,973, it is not a prime number.
